In geometry, a point is considered a 0-dimensional space because it has no width, length, or depth. It exists as a single, isolated location in space. The geometry of points builds upon this concept, exploring the relationships and constraints that govern such spaces. In essence, understanding 0-dimensional geometry helps us comprehend how points relate to each other, forming the foundation for higher-dimensional spaces.

In simple terms, 0-dimensional space can be thought of as a set of points in an n-dimensional space with no n. It's a concept that might sound abstract, but trust us - it's not as complicated as it sounds! Take a regular square as an example. The square consists of four 1-dimensional line segments, each connected at their endpoints, forming a larger 2-dimensional space. Now, imagine that each point where the lines intersect is a 0-dimensional space. At this scale, the lines have shrunk to the point of having zero dimensions.
